P767 PGU is a 1997 Citroen Dispatch in White with a 1,905c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 22 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 59.1%.
Across all 1997 Citroen Dispatch models, the average MOT pass rate is 65.5% with a typical mileage of 134,170 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Citroen Dispatch f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 31,685 recorded failures. If you're considering buying P767 PGU,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Citroen Dispatch typically stays on UK roads for around 29 years. At 29 years old, this Citroen Dispatch is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
